Business Mixer

The Business Mixer at BEOMNI 2026 is a table-networking session where each participant has 1 minute to introduce their business, challenges, and needs while rotating between tables to engage with all attendees. This format allows participants to connect with partners beyond their usual business circle, broadening collaboration opportunities.

Agenda

Agenda

08:00–09:00 Registration & morning networking
09:00–09:10 Conference opening
09:10–09:40 Keynote: Technology after the hype phase
Composable and SaaS fatigue, integration costs, AI (build vs buy), rapid testing of creatives and listings without expanding the tech stack
09:40–09:55 Technical break
09:55–10:55 Panel: Margin under pressure – who holds the wheel today?
Marketplace vs direct, intermediary vs algorithm, AI agents, B2B bot-to-bot, cross-border expansion and Asian competitive pressure
10:55–11:15 Networking break
11:15–11:55 Polish brands abroad – storytelling or margin?
Margin as a foundation, international expansion, when to disclose origin and where real potential lies
11:55–12:00 Technical break
12:00–13:00 Lunch & networking
13:00–14:00 Panel: Unified Commerce P&L – diversification without subsidies
Channel costs, shutdown decisions, decision data, returns and recommerce in the profit and loss statement
14:00–14:05 Technical break
14:05–15:05 Panel: Trust as currency – selling in the age of AI
B2B automation, post-influencer era, deepfakes, visual commerce and real sales impact
15:05–16:00 Networking / Business Mixer
16:00 Conference closing

Venue – triQube, Wrocław

This year’s edition of BEOMNI 2026 will take place at triQube – a modern business and conference center in Wrocław. The venue combines inspiring architecture with functionality, offering spacious conference halls, dedicated networking areas, and on-site catering facilities.

Located at Januszowicka 5, in one of Wrocław’s most prestigious districts, triQube is surrounded by greenery and enjoys excellent connections to the city center. Its proximity to hotels, restaurants, and key transport hubs ensures that participants will enjoy comfortable conditions both during the event and in their free time.

With state-of-the-art infrastructure, excellent technical facilities, and a unique atmosphere, triQube provides the perfect setting for an international gathering of e-commerce and omnichannel leaders such as BEOMNI 2026.

 

Address: Januszowicka 5, 53-135 Wrocław, Poland

Public transport
TriQube is well connected to the city center. Tram and bus stops are located nearby, with regular services from Wrocław Główny railway station and other districts of the city. The walk from the nearest stop takes only a few minutes.

By car
The venue is located in the Borek district, close to Wrocław’s main traffic routes. The drive from the city center takes around 10 minutes. Parking spaces are available on-site for event participants, with additional public parking options nearby.

By plane
Wrocław Nicolaus Copernicus Airport is located approx. 12 km from triQube. The journey by car or taxi takes about 20 minutes. Bus connections from the airport to the city center are also available, from where you can easily continue by tram or bus to Januszowicka Street.

By train
Wrocław Główny railway station is about 4 km away. The trip to triQube takes 10–15 minutes by tram or car.
